Asian Iso MX: FOB Korea drops $8/mt per week, PXMX falls below $50/mt / Spread between MX-naphtha and methanol hovers at year-to date high / Arbitrage demand supports MX

Asian Iso MX: FOB Korea drops $8/mt per week, PXMX falls below $50/mt / Spread between MX-naphtha and methanol hovers at year-to date high / Arbitrage demand supports MX

May 06, 2024

On May 3, Asian isomer grade mixed xylene fell $8/mt on a weekly basis to $974/mt from FOB Korea to $990/mt from CFR Taiwan, and $10/mt on a weekly basis to $967/mtfrom CFR China. The upstream price volatility was reflected in a volatile week. Paraxylene-isomerMX spreads fell to the lowest level since November 14, 2022 when they hit $37.58/mt. The spread increased slightly to $49.67/mt in May 3 but remains well into negative margin territory. Producers of MX will be looking at high levels of isomer mx for the year to date compared to the naphtha. Spreads were $294.50/mt in May 2, and $293.13/mt in May 3.
